Marugen Ramen Takashimadaira is located in Tokyo, Japan on 1 Chome-13-6 Takashimadaira. Marugen Ramen Takashimadaira is rated 3.8 out of 5 in the category ramen restaurant in Japan.
Address
1 Chome-13-6 Takashimadaira
Accessibility
Wheelchair-accessible car parkWheelchair-accessible entrance